Hi team,

Before I hand off the 3.2 release, please note the humidity sensor drift reported on Verdana controllers in the Elmbrook trial site. Drift exceeds 4% after roughly ten days of continuous operation; firmware 3.2.1 adds an automatic recalibration cycle every 72 hours. Support should advise growers to install 3.2.1 and trigger a manual recalibration once. The hotfix bundle must be verified before distribution, so I'm including the signing key used for the 3.2.1 packages below.

release key, fahof-yagap: bky3_m5d

## Who to ping: slow autocomplete index

If the Birchline autocomplete index is lagging (suggestions taking >400ms, or stale entries showing up), it's almost always the nightly rebuild falling behind. Don't restart the indexer yourself — that makes the backlog worse. The owning team is Typeahead Guild; Priya runs point this quarter and usually replies fast during the eng sync window. For anything index-related, drop a note to the guild inbox below.

billing contact of bawep-fawif = fenath_zorael@nelvrocorp.corp

## Releases

Verna ships weekly. Before promoting a build, check the read-replica lag alarm in the Quillgate dashboard — if lag exceeds 30 seconds, the release job will pause migrations automatically and the on-call engineer must acknowledge before retrying. Do not silence the alarm during a promotion; lag spikes here usually mean the replica is replaying a long transaction. When the alarm is green, verify the build signature using the deploy key below.

deploy key for yadup-badug: bky6_rLH3qD